Impact of Lifestyle Factors on Stroke Incidence

This session will explore the influence of lifestyle factors such as diet, physical activity, and environmental exposures on stroke incidence and risk reduction. Discussions will highlight the role of behavioral interventions in promoting healthy lifestyle choices and reducing modifiable risk factors like hypertension, obesity, and smoking. The session will also address population-based strategies and public health initiatives aimed at raising awareness and implementing policies that support stroke prevention through community engagement and health education. By advocating for comprehensive approaches to stroke risk management, including early detection and intervention, this session aims to empower individuals and communities to adopt healthier lifestyles and reduce the global burden of stroke.
